# @ai-debug/mcp-server Pure MCP (Model Context Protocol) debugging server for AI-powered debugging tools. This package provides a clean, minimal implementation of debugging tools that can be used by any MCP-compatible client. ## Features - **Frontend Debugging**: Launch debugging sessions, capture screenshots, monitor console logs - **Performance Auditing**: Run comprehensive performance audits with Lighthouse - **Accessibility Testing**: Automated accessibility audits - **User Interaction Simulation**: Click, type, scroll, and navigate programmatically - **Network Mocking**: Mock API responses and simulate network conditions - **AI-Powered Analysis**: Analyze debugging sessions with AI (requires API key) - **Framework Detection**: Auto-detects React, Vue, Angular, Next.js, and more ## Installation ```bash npm install @ai-debug/mcp-server ``` ## Usage ### As an MCP Server The package can be run as a standalone MCP server: ```bash npx @ai-debug/mcp-server ``` ### Programmatic Usage ```typescript import { AiDebugMcpServer } from '@ai-debug/mcp-server'; const server = new AiDebugMcpServer(); await server.start(); ``` ### Available Tools #### Debug Tools - `inject_debugging` - Launch a debugging session for a URL - `close_debugging` - Close an active debugging session #### Screenshot Tools - `take_screenshot` - Capture a screenshot of the current page - `compare_screenshots` - Compare two screenshots for visual differences #### Audit Tools - `run_audit` - Run a comprehensive quality audit - `accessibility_audit` - Run accessibility checks - `performance_audit` - Run performance benchmarks #### Monitoring Tools - `monitor_realtime` - Monitor page activity in real-time - `get_console_logs` - Retrieve console logs from the page - `get_network_activity` - Get network request details #### Interaction Tools - `simulate_user_action` - Simulate clicks, typing, scrolling - `fill_form` - Automatically fill form fields - `navigate_to` - Navigate to a different URL #### Report Tools - `get_debug_report` - Generate a comprehensive debugging report - `export_session` - Export session data for analysis #### Analysis Tools - `analyze_with_ai` - AI-powered analysis of debugging data - `detect_issues` - Automatically detect common issues #### Network Tools - `mock_network` - Mock API responses - `throttle_network` - Simulate slow network conditions ## Configuration The server supports the following environment variables: - `AI_DEBUG_API_KEY` - API key for AI-powered features - `DEBUG_PORT` - Port for the debugging server (default: 9222) - `HEADLESS` - Run browser in headless mode (default: true) ## Development ```bash # Install dependencies npm install # Build the project npm run build # Run in development mode npm run dev # Run tests npm test ``` ## Architecture The server is built with: - TypeScript for type safety - Playwright for browser automation - MCP SDK for protocol implementation - Modular architecture for easy extension ## License MIT
